After SiC heating element is heated in the air,the dense film of silicon oxide will be formed on the surface to become oxidation-resistant protective film,this can extend its working life. +In order to make every SiC heating element be at normal and ideal working condition,the resistance value of whole batch of SiC heating element shall be measured before the installation and then classified. +The SiC electrical heating element selects green hexagonal silicon carbide with high purity as the raw material, after the processing of blank making and high-temperature silicification of 2200℃, recrystallize to be rodlike nonmetallic high temperature electric heating element. +The MoSi2 electrical heating element (molybdenum disilicide) is a kind of resistance heating element which is based on molybdenum silicide.
